Circuit stats & Tyres


  • First Grand Prix: 1950
  • Number of laps: 52
  • Circuit Length: 5.891 km
  • Race Distance: 306.198 km
  • Lap record: 1:27.097 Max Verstappen (2020)
  • 2025 Pole: Max Verstappen (1:24.892)
  • 2025 Fastest Lap: Oscar Piastri (1:29.337)
  • 2025 winner: Lando Norris
  • Pirelli Tyres: C1 (Hard) โšช, C2 (Medium) ๐ŸŸก, C3 (Soft) ๐Ÿ”ด
